The G54 15 mm Hub Centric Wheel Spacer for 5 x 112 PCD vehicles is engineered to improve wheel position while retaining the low weight and precise fit required for a properly considered chassis setup.
Each spacer positions the wheel 15 mm further out from the vehicle hub. This produces a noticeable but controlled change to stance, filling the wheel arches more effectively and helping achieve a broader, more performance focused appearance.
This model uses a 5 x 112 PCD. The term PCD stands for Pitch Circle Diameter and describes the layout of the wheel fixings. In this configuration there are five wheel bolt positions, with their centres located on a 112 mm diameter circle.
The spacer begins as high quality 6082 aluminium before being precision CNC machined to its final profile. Rather than leaving excess material in place, G54 machines a series of relief pockets to lower component weight.
This approach is especially relevant for wheel spacers because any added weight is located within the unsprung and rotating assembly. Keeping the spacer as light as practical helps maintain suspension control and limits unnecessary rotational inertia.
Accurate wheel positioning is provided by the hub centric design, which centres the spacer securely against the vehicle hub. The bolt apertures use tapered lead ins to assist with wheel bolt alignment and make refitting wheels easier.
Additional side pockets are machined into the spacer specifically to assist removal. This small detail becomes valuable after the spacer has spent time exposed to road grime, water and temperature cycles.
The complete component is anodised, increasing corrosion resistance and providing a durable finish.
